Davis Wright Tremaine LLP is looking for a Paralegal - High Volume Legal Response to join our team in our Seattle, Portland, Los Angeles, or San Francsico office. This position offers the flexibility to be fully remote while working within reasonable commuting distance from our listed offices.

This position provides support for an innovative client team that handles a variety of legal requests. Primary responsibilities include tracking and responding to legal requests such as subpoenas, small claims, and arbitration demands; working with clients to collect documents and data for production; overseeing tracking systems; data entry; and serving as a liaison with the client. Other tasks include drafting correspondence and escalating legal questions. On a typical day you will:

  • Draft, format, and edit objections to subpoenas, correspondence with counsel, and other legal documents
  • Research local rules and conduct basic Westlaw research for attorney review
  • Use of electronic document review databases to search, review, and produce documents
  • Correspondence with document vendors regarding document collection and review parameters
  • Track case dockets and deadlines for arbitrations and small claims and create first drafts of related filings
  • Frequent communication with counsel within and outside the firm; project team members; and clients
  • Use of client query tools or forms to collect documents or data for production
  • Answer, screen, and respond to phone calls
  • Accurately and completely record billable in accordance with firm policy and client-imposed billing protocols; enter and release time promptly in compliance with the firm's announced deadlines
  • Initiate conflict checks
  • Collect, organize, and save data and documents on a daily basis
  • Enter data into tracking systems
  • Other duties as assigned
